HELP! New clutch and pressure plate. Car does not move!!
 
How tough could it be replacing the clutch and pressure plate in my 2003 Protege Speed? Turned the flywheel, replaced clutch, pressure plate and throw out bearing. Clutch pushes in as normal, car goes in gear great but when you let the clutch out to move it just spins lightly against the flywheel. You can hear it just barely touching. Car will not move. Bled the slave cylinder twice.
Please help. Pulled the clutch out twice and put another new one in thinking they sent me the wrong clutch. Same results.
